Output 8fc833ea88d2abf9708aac3301dc68eaeeb78bbd5cb4b6c8a485ba41906c3e9b:1

value
21945635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18738ff776984da924f9c586eb6e50df9bf4882e OP_EQUAL
address
33vJaZYUo2Gk4g9JyYYhyV9rg3BZgYPgDp
transaction
8fc833ea88d2abf9708aac3301dc68eaeeb78bbd5cb4b6c8a485ba41906c3e9b
confirmations
359487
spent
true